Directions. Bring 3 cups milk, grits and salt to a boil in a heavy saucepan with a lid. Stir and simmer until grits are thickened and tender, 15 to 20 minutes. Stir in cheese, ¼ cup milk and butter and set aside and keep warm. Sprinkle shrimp with seasoning salt, garlic powder and black pepper. Set aside in a bowl, dust with flour.

Shrimp and Grits. For the Grits. Adapted from Alton Brown. 2 cups whole milk. 2 cups water. 1 cup coarse ground cornmeal (I used yellow cornmeal and not the traditional white grits) 1 ½ tsp salt. ½ tsp black pepper. ½ tsp cayenne pepper. ½ tsp garlic powder. 2 cups sharp white cheddar. Place milk, water and salt in a heavy bottom saucepan.

Southern Shrimp and Grits with Andouille Sausage The Hungry Bluebird

Two versions stand out: The simplicity of the original Lowcountry style with its subtle bacon-laced shrimp saute and New Orleans style, encompassing the holy trinity of onion, celery, and bell.
